DeepL vs. Google Translate: A Head-to-Head Comparison

When it comes to translating text between languages, two prominent players stand out: DeepL and Google Translate. Both provide powerful machine learning algorithms that aim get more info to bridge the communication gap. However, they differ in their methods and ultimately deliver diverse levels of accuracy and fluency.

DeepL, renowned for its focus on human-like translations, often surpasses Google Translate in terms of correctness. Its training data is thoroughly chosen, resulting in more nuanced translations that capture the spirit of the original text.

Conversely, Google Translate is a more versatile tool, supporting a vast number of languages and offering extra tools, such as offline translation and document interpretation. Its vast information base allows it to adapt to various writing styles and contexts.

Choosing between DeepL and Google Translate ultimately depends on your requirements. If emphasis is placed on high-quality, natural translations, DeepL might be the optimal solution. However, if you require a wider range of features that can handle a diverse set of linguistic options, Google Translate could be more appropriate.
